MANSFIELD DISTRICT COUNCIL
PLANNING APPLICATIONS

The Council is considering the following application(s)

Reference: 2026/0315/PIP
Proposal: APPLICATION FOR PERMISSION IN PRINCIPLE (PIP) FOR A
RESIDENTIAL DEVELOPMENT COMPRISING BETWEEN 4 (MINIMUM) AND 9 (MAXIMUM) PERMANENT RESIDENTIAL LODGE
DWELLINGS
Location: Land Off The A60 (Church Road) Church Warsop Nottinghamshire
Reason for Advert: Within a Conservation Area and Departure from the Local Plan

Reference: 2026/0305/LBW
Proposal: LISTED BUILDING CONSENT FOR THE REMOVAL OF THE EXISTING METAL RAILINGS FIXED TO THE LOWEST STEP.
FIXING POCKETS TO BE REVIEWED AFTER REMOVAL AND TO BE INFILLED WITH MOLTEN LEAD OR MATCHING STONE
INDENTS. REMOVAL OF LIGHTING FIXED TO THE MONUMENT TO BE REPLACED WITH LIGHTING MOUNTED ON BOLLARDS
ADJACENT TO THE MONUMENT. NEW RAILINGS SET AWAY FROM THE MONUMENT - METAL HERITAGE RAILINGS ON A
STONE PLINTH TO MATCH THE MONUMENT. NEW SEATING, SOFT PLANTING AND HERITAGE INFORMATION BOARDS
INSTALLED AROUND THE PERIMETER OF THE MEMORIAL.
Location: Bentinck Memorial Market Place Mansfield
Reason for Advert: Listed Building/Conservation Area
